Family Guy S5 E6, “Prick Up Your Ears”, scores 1/5 for violence, 5/5 for sex and 3/5 for language, for an overall kid-rating of 5/5 — Heavy — skip for under 16.

Across the episode we counted 21 flagged moments in 5 themes: Sex & hookups (10); Nudity & bodies (4); Swearing (5); Alcohol & drugs (1); Sexual insults (1).
